Abstract
The present invention relates to novel active compound combinations comprising a known carboxamide, a known azole and additionally a second known azole or alternatively a known strobilurin, which combinations are highly suitable for controlling unwanted phytopathogenic fungi.

5 . Active compound combinations according to any one of claims 1 to 4 , comprising at least one azole of the formula (II) selected from the group consisting of
(II-1) azaconazole, (II-2) etaconazole, (II-3) propiconazole, (II-4) difenoconazole, (II-5) bromuconazole, (II-6) cyproconazole, (II-7) hexaconazole, (II-8) penconazole, (II-9) myclobutanil, (II-10) tetraconazole, (II-11) flutriafol, (II-12) epoxiconazole, (II-13) flusilazole, (II-14) simeconazole, (II-15) prothioconazole, (II-16) fenbuconazole, (II-17) tebuconazole, (II-18) ipconazole, (II-19) metconazole, (II-20) triticonazole, (II-21) bitertanol, (II-22) triadimenol, (II-23) triadimefon, (II-24) fluquinconazole, (II-25) quinconazole.
6 . Active compound combinations according to any one of claims 1 to 5 comprising a strobilurin of the formula (III) selected from the group consisting of
(III-1) azoxystrobin, (III-2) fluoxastrobin, (III-3) (2E)-2-(2-{[6-3-chloro-2-methylphenoxy)-5-fluoro-4-pyrimidinyl]oxy}phenyl)-2-(methoxyimino)-N-methylethanamide, (1H-4) trifloxystrobin, (III-5) (2E)-2-(methoxyimino)-N-methyl-2-2-{[({(1E)-1-[3-(trifluoromethyl)phenyl]-ethylidene}amino)oxy]methyl}phenyl)ethanamide, (III-6) (2E)-2-(methoxyimino)-N-methyl-2-{2-[(E)-({1-[3-(trifluoromethyl)phenyl]ethoxy}imino)methyl]phenyl}ethanamide, (III-7) orysastrobin, (III-8) 5-methoxy-2-methyl-4-(2-{[({(1E)-1-[3-(trifluoromethyl)phenyl]ethylidene}-amino)oxy]methyl}phenyl)-2,4-dihydro-3H-1,2,4-triazol-3-one, (III-9) kresoxim-methyl, (III-10) dimoxystrobin, (III-11) picoxystrobin, (III-12) pyraclostrobin, (III-13) metominostrobin.
